Exploiting symmetry of state tree structures for discrete-event systems with parallel components

被引:18
作者
Jiao, Ting [1 ]
Gan, Yongmei [1 ]
Xiao, Guochun [1 ]
Wonham, W. M. [2 ]
机构
[1] Xi An Jiao Tong Univ, Sch Elect Engn, Xian, Peoples R China
[2] Univ Toronto, Dept Elect & Comp Engn, Toronto, ON, Canada
关键词
Supervisory control theory; state tree structures; symmetry; abstract control functions; invariance property; SUPERVISORY CONTROL; TEMPLATES; DESIGN;
D O I
10.1080/00207179.2016.1216607
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
We consider discrete-event systems consisting of parallel arrays of machines and buffers. The machines are divided into groups in each of which the members have identical structure, i.e. same state set and isomorphic transitions. This feature allows event relabelling of the machines in a given group to a standard prototype machine. In these systems, to avoid the underflow or overflow of the buffers, the controller needs only the information of the total numbers of components at each state and the numbers of workpieces in the buffers. By exploiting the identical structure of each group, we extract such control information from the control functions computed by the state tree structures to generate abstract control functions. Thanks to the symmetry of the system, we show that all controllable events relabelled to the same symbol share an invariant abstract control function, which is independent of the total number of machines, as long as the buffer sizes are fixed. The approach is illustrated by two examples.
引用
收藏
页码:1639 / 1651
页数:13
相关论文
共 27 条
[1]  
[Anonymous], 2015, SYMMETRY
[2]   Control of Parameterized Discrete Event Systems [J].
Bherer, Hans ;
Desharnais, Jules ;
St-Denis, Richard .
DISCRETE EVENT DYNAMIC SYSTEMS-THEORY AND APPLICATIONS, 2009, 19 (02) :213-265
[3]  
Birkhoff G., 1993, ALGEBRA
[4]  
BRYANT RE, 1986, IEEE T COMPUT, V35, P677, DOI 10.1109/TC.1986.1676819
[5]  
DAS SR, 1995, PROCEEDINGS OF THE 1995 AMERICAN CONTROL CONFERENCE, VOLS 1-6, P2626
[6]  
Ekberg G, 2006, WODES 2006: EIGHTH INTERNATIONAL WORKSHOP ON DISCRETE EVENT SYSTEMS, PROCEEDINGS, P194
[7]  
Eyzell JM, 1998, P AMER CONTR CONF, P244, DOI 10.1109/ACC.1998.694668
[8]   Exploiting symmetry in the synthesis of supervisors for discrete event systems [J].
Eyzell, JM ;
Cury, JER .
IEEE TRANSACTIONS ON AUTOMATIC CONTROL, 2001, 46 (09) :1500-1505
[9]   Design of discrete-event systems using templates [J].
Grigorov, Lenko ;
Cury, Jose Eduardo Ribeiro ;
Rudie, Karen .
2008 AMERICAN CONTROL CONFERENCE, VOLS 1-12, 2008, :499-+
[10]   Conceptual Design of Discrete-Event Systems Using Templates [J].
Grigorov, Lenko ;
Butler, Brian E. ;
Cury, Jose E. R. ;
Rudie, Karen .
DISCRETE EVENT DYNAMIC SYSTEMS-THEORY AND APPLICATIONS, 2011, 21 (02) :257-303